NORSE LINGO

• The Old Norse noun “viking” meant an overseas expedition, and a “vikingr” was a sailor who went on one of these expeditions. POLAR EVENTS

When European explorers informed the native Dene Indians of the Northwest Territories that explorer Alexander Mackenzie had “found” the river that now bears his name, the Indians replied that they didn’t know the river had ever been lost. CONTACT LENSES

Because October is Contact Lens Safety Month, Tidbits is offering up facts and history on these little visual aids. Along with an early concept of a helicopter, water-powered mills, and his extensive study of anatomy, Leonardo da Vinci is also credited with the initial concept of contact lenses.
